Output fb25ac9d5a92d69de76e2f8661bace8afe276fde49cb1d9f24914dbec1c839ee:1

value
23212438
script pubkey
OP_0 OP_PUSHBYTES_20 de881f35cfd6f31cab557ccdf0e58ba8ec76d5e2
address
bc1qm6yp7dw06me3e2640nxlpevt4rk8d40zf7xav8
transaction
fb25ac9d5a92d69de76e2f8661bace8afe276fde49cb1d9f24914dbec1c839ee
confirmations
189772
spent
true